Aug 29 Chief Minister's Meeting with Foreign Secretary Rt Hon William Hague MP

Fabian PicardoThe Chief Minister, Hon Fabian Picardo MP, met at the Foreign and Commonwealth Office in London yesterday morning with the Foreign Secretary, Rt Hon William Hague MP.

In a meeting which lasted over an hour the Foreign Secretary and the Chief Minister were able to discuss all issues arising from the unacceptable Spanish action at the Gibraltar frontier, as well as reaffirming the strong bonds between the UK and Gibraltar.

 

The Chief Minister said: "William Hague has long been a good and close friend of Gibraltar. He reaffirmed the UK government's commitment to Gibraltar and its people during the course of our very positive and collegiate meeting today. It is clear that the UK and Gibraltar Governments remain in lockstep in respect of all the current issues. We confirmed the position we took jointly in April last year to propose "ad hoc" dialogue with Spain, while at the same time remaining strongly committed to the Trilateral Forum. I am delighted that we continue to work in close partnership with the UK government across all policy areas."

After the meeting with the Foreign Secretary, Mr Picardo also met the Europe Minister, Rt Hon David Lidington MP, to discuss in further detail a range of issues of mutual interest and concern.
